## Changelog — Timetabler Core 2.9

Renamed `SOLVER_KEY` to `SOLVER_LICENSE_SECRET` for the Glenholt school timetable solver, since the old name collided with the cache key prefix. The solver now fails fast with a clear error if the old variable is set. No behavior change otherwise. For the sync: all deployments need the env file updated so it includes this line:

vault entry, yagep-yagef: COURIER_KEY13=8965fb29ff62d

**Changelog — Driftpipe v1.14**

Renamed `FANOUT_THROTTLE_SECRET` to `DRIFTPIPE_BACKPRESSURE_TOKEN`. Old name removed — no fallback. Context for new folks: the backpressure controller signs shed-load commands to downstream notifiers, and the old name collided with an unrelated throttle var in the Kestrel gateway. Update any local `.env` and the staging overlay; production was migrated Tuesday. Behavior unchanged: queue depth limits and shed thresholds stay as configured. After updating, the env file should contain the following line:

sealed setting: LEDGER_TOKEN20=6148d35bbb480b0ab79e

**Ticket #—: Vault locked, blocking SDK parity work**

Trying to close the feature gap between the Nimbrel SDKs (the Kotlin one and the Swift one — Swift is missing batch uploads and offline retry). Problem: the test credentials live in the Harkwood vault, which auto-locked after three bad attempts by the CI runner. Flagging you since security owns unlock approvals. Per the break-glass procedure, the recovery passphrase for reopening the vault is recorded below.

strongbox words: raldor-eliir-lamael

Since the Velmont region failover drill, the weather-alert fan-out service has been dropping roughly 3% of its outbound pushes. Logs show the worker pool exhausting connections during burst alerts, then failing reconnect attempts for up to 90 seconds. The pool size was tuned for steady-state traffic, not tornado-season spikes. Future maintainers: bump max_connections in the fan-out config and verify the retry backoff cap. The workers authenticate against the alerts store using the connection string below.

replica DSN, tagaf-hahap: clickhouse://praius_svc:uHxwBaj@db-5d58.qirvanlabs.test:5432/praion